56149 Lake Benton, MN — Natural Disaster History

📊 Disaster Profile: Lake Benton, MN (56149)

Federal records document 98 natural disaster events in the Lake Benton, MN area (ZIP 56149). These include 63 hailstorms, 13 blizzards, and 9 tornadoes. Total documented property damage amounts to $42.9M. A total of 5 injuries have been reported across all events.

⛈️ Hailstorms — Leading Threat

The dominant hazard type for Lake Benton is hailstorms, with 63 recorded events making up 64% of the area's disaster history. Of these, 2 (3%) were rated at severity level 4 or 5 — the most intense on the normalized scale. The highest recorded severity for hail-related events here is 5/5 (extreme). Hail-related events have caused a combined $15.3M in documented property damage. The most recent recorded hailstorm occurred on Jun 19, 2025.

❄️ Blizzards

There have been 13 recorded blizzards in this area, representing 13% of all disaster events. Of these, 5 (38%) were rated at severity level 4 or 5 — the most intense on the normalized scale. The highest recorded severity for winter storm events here is 5/5 (extreme). Winter storm events have caused a combined $1.3M in documented property damage. The most recent recorded blizzard occurred on Jan 17, 2020.

🌪️ Tornadoes

Lake Benton has experienced 9 tornadoes on record. Tornado-related events have caused a combined $927K in documented property damage. The most recent recorded tornado occurred on Jul 1, 2011.

🌊 Floods

Lake Benton has experienced 8 floods on record. Of these, 5 (63%) were rated at severity level 4 or 5 — the most intense on the normalized scale. The highest recorded severity for flood-related events here is 5/5 (extreme). Flood-related events have caused a combined $25.4M in documented property damage. The most recent recorded flood occurred on Sep 12, 2019.

💨 Severe wind events

Lake Benton has experienced 5 severe wind events on record. Wind-related events have caused a combined $2K in documented property damage. The most recent recorded severe wind event occurred on Jun 22, 2024.

Notable Events

The most significant disaster event on record for Lake Benton was Flood on Jun 1, 2019, which caused $25M in property damage. Another major event was 1.8" Hail (Jun 22, 1997), causing $15.1M in damages. Ice Storm on Nov 14, 1996 also caused significant damage ($1M).
